"malbona" meaning in Esperanto

See malbona in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Adjective

IPA: [malˈbona] Forms: malbonan [accusative, singular], malbonaj [plural], malbonajn [accusative, plural]
Rhymes: -ona Etymology: From mal- (“opposite of”) + bona (“good”). Etymology templates: {{affix|eo|mal-|bona|gloss1=opposite of|gloss2=good}} mal- (“opposite of”) + bona (“good”) Head templates: {{eo-head}} malbona (accusative singular malbonan, plural malbonaj, accusative plural malbonajn)
  1. bad Synonyms: mava [literary] Hyponyms: aĉa (english: of poor quality), fia (english: vile), malica (english: evil, malicious), misa (english: failed, wrong, amiss) Derived forms: malbonfaranto
